Output 69037a085d2833880064d77f7a16c711e33e17271d51bedcffd29cc4afa964ae:0

value
7900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b31785a6cbaa6124ba09b28431d504aee42078a OP_EQUAL
address
3EP17TELdyZYLMPUCtrsLt5PKKRPnjkJwC
transaction
69037a085d2833880064d77f7a16c711e33e17271d51bedcffd29cc4afa964ae
spent
true